2SC4617TLS Features
the DC current gain for this device is 120 @ 1mA 6V
a collector emitter saturation voltage of 400mV
the vce saturation(Max) is 400mV @ 5mA, 50mA
the emitter base voltage is kept at 7V
the current rating of this device is 150mA
a transition frequency of 180MHz
